Wooden hammer for commemorative gong : Sergeant S Pretty, 2/33 Battalion
Description
A wooden hammer (size 210 x 72mm) used to strike the shell case gong RELAWM20443.001. It is made from the same wood as the temple columns and base RELAWM20443.002. The hammer has a small metal ring screwed into the handle and was originally suspended from a hook underneath one end of the roof.
History / Summary
This wooden hammer was crafted by Sergeant Stanley Pretty, 2/33 Battalion. Pretty was born in London in 1911 and enlisted in the Second AIF in Sydney on 16 September 1941. He was discharged on 18 December 1945.
